COOLFluiD面向对象 HPC 平台
COOLFluiD (Computational Object-Oriented Libraries for Fluid Dynamics) 是一个为多物理场应用构建数值求解器的框架。
特性:
- 允许你使用任意数据结构构建自定义的并行 PDE 和粒子求解器
- 用于构建数值算法和连接线性系统求解器的通用 API
- 物理和算法可以完全解耦
- 并行 I/O能力(读写)
- 支持混合 MPI/CUDA 并行化
- 可用于连接和/或耦合现有求解器
- 基于自注册和自配置对象的即插即用策略
- 多个求解器:FEM、FVM、谱有限差分、残差分布、蒙特卡洛
- 多种模型:全速流动、等离子、化学、辐射、电磁、湍流、LEE
- 从玩具到复杂工业问题的应用
COOLFluiD 为实现并发多物理场仿真提供了强大的基础设施,可能利用多个 MPI 通信器、异构 CPU/GPU 计算、大规模并行 I/O 功能、松散耦合的多域仿真。
评论